Output d58835144dbb733c6efdcab3a5e3b4454f954fd974de9224ff9d2c7267c3d265:1

value
1028606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f1cca8f7fea7c951f875da6dbd528ce9e533b7 OP_EQUAL
address
37cQqLksrtWQ6gRUd8ZRrQj7CG7FNRT8Gf
transaction
d58835144dbb733c6efdcab3a5e3b4454f954fd974de9224ff9d2c7267c3d265
spent
true